Anacyclus Pyrethrum
"Studies in rats use a range of 50-150 mg/kg bodyweight Anacyclus pyrethrum roots (DC) daily, with all tested extracts (ethanolic, petroleum ether, water) appearing to be effective. This results in an estimated human dosage range of:
550-1,600 mg daily for a 150 lb person
700-2,200 mg daily for a 200 lb person
900-2,700 mg daily for a 250 lb person
4. Interactions with Hormones
4.1. Testosterone
Supplementation of anacyclus pyrethrum ethanolic root extract (50-150mg/kg) over 28 days in rats noted dose-dependent increases in testosterone and luteinizing hormone to approximately two-fold of baseline (exact values not given).[1] It is thought anacyclyus works via stimulating the hypothalamus, as the alkylaimde class of molecules (also seen in Spilanthes acmella) have been known to work in this manner.[9]"

"All parameters follow dose and time dependence (100mg/kg outperforming 50mg/kg and 28 days outperforming 15 days) and persisted for up to 15 days after supplementation[10] and similar values have been noted elsewhere with the petroleum ether extract.[11]"
